【使用nginx部署服务器来播放视频】教程文章相关的互联网学习教程文章

Linux部署thinkphp5,nginx服务器一直访问index/index问题解决方法

基于thinkphp5写的项目,部署到Linux环境nginx下时,不管访问那个方法,都强制跳转到Index/index方法。修改下配置文件即可解决该问题: 修改项目配置文件application/config.php中的pathinfo_fetch的末尾增加REQUEST_URI // +---------------------------------------------------------------------- // | URL设置 // +----------------------------------------------------------------------// PATHINFO变量名 用于兼容模式 'v...

Nginx部署文件服务之远程访问文件【代码】

通用编译环境安装命令yum install gcc gcc-c++ automake pcre pcre-devel zlip zlib-devel openssl openssl-devel1.下载nginx版本(2019-08-13当前最新版本1.16.1) $ wget http://nginx.org/download/nginx-1.16.1.tar.gz $ useradd -d /home/nginx -m nginx $ tar -zxvf nginx-1.16.1.tar.gz $ cd nginx-1.16.1 $ ./configure --user=nginx --group=nginx --prefix=/home/nginx --with-http_stub_status_module --with-htt...

008.Kubernetes二进制部署Nginx实现高可用【代码】

一 Nginx代理实现kube-apiserver高可用 1.1 Nginx实现高可用 基于 nginx 代理的 kube-apiserver 高可用方案。 控制节点的 kube-controller-manager、kube-scheduler 是多实例部署,所以只要有一个实例正常,就可以保证高可用; 集群内的 Pod 使用 K8S 服务域名 kubernetes 访问 kube-apiserver, kube-dns 会自动解析出多个 kube-apiserver 节点的 IP,所以也是高可用的; 在每个节点起一个 nginx 进程,后端对接多个 apiserver 实...

NGINX代理Zeit Now部署【代码】

我有几个应用程序服务器(通过PM2)运行多个Node应用程序. 我有一台NGINX服务器,该服务器具有域的SSL证书和Node应用程序的反向代理. 在NGINX配置文件中,我使用如下的位置块设置域:server {listen 443 ssl;server_namegeolytix.xyz;ssl_certificate /etc/letsencrypt/live/geolytix.xyz/fullchain.pem;ssl_certificate_key /etc/letsencrypt/live/geolytix.xyz/privkey.pem;location /demo {proxy_pass http://159.65.61.61:3000/dem...

Nginx + uWSGI部署中的一些小坑【图】

1.invalid host in upstream报错 重新启动nginx : sudo /etc/init.d/nginx restart 原因是在配置负载均衡nginx.conf配置文件时,发现反向代理的proxy_pass里和负载均衡服务器列表都带了http://,而webservers就已经代表了服务器列表中的一个,所以只需在列表中的地址去除http://就可以。 2. KeyError: REQUEST_METHOD报错 启动uwsgi时,报错如下: 原因是nginx配置参数的问题:1. 忘记在location里面写:includ...

项目部署 uwsgi+nginx+crm

nginx + uwsgi + django + mysql后端搞起上传crm项目到linux服务器 安装uwsgi命令,这是python的一个模块pip3 install -i https://pypi.douban.com/simple uwsgi 激活一个虚拟环境去使用source s21Django1/bin/activate #激活 virtualenv --no-site-packages --python=python3 s21uwsgi #这是创建虚拟环境 使用uwsgi的命令,参数形式启动 crm项目以往的python3 manage.py runserver 调用wsgiref去启动django,性能很低,单进程we...

Centos7.6下Nginx+Uwsgi+Django部署【代码】

本人服务器是使用腾讯云Centos7.6.以下配置均在Root权限下操作。 1. python31.1 安装依赖包 sudo yum -y groupinstall "Development tools" sudo yum -y install z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readline-devel tk-devel gdbm-devel db4-devel libpcap-devel xz-devel libffi-devel  1.2 下载Python3安装包wget https://www.python.org/ftp/python/3.7.0/Python-3.7.0a1.tar.xz  1.3 解压ta...

nginx之location部署yii项目(不使用nginx端口转发)【代码】【图】

前言: 之前部署yii项目的时候, 使用的是域名, 后来使用nginx进行端口转发(反向代理)来部署yii项目. 这一次部署尝试只使用location 进行部署(不需要使用端口). 先贴出nginx的配置 正题: 首先yii项目本地能够跑通, 在部署的时候, 遇到问题一定多去查看日志(主要是nginx的访问日志和错误日志). 在本次部署的时候, 遇到的问题是项目的样式没有出来, 项目样式没有出来 (1)可能是路径不对, (2) 静态资源没有访问权限, 我查看nginx访问日...

使用uwsgi和nginx部署Flask应用程序【代码】

我正在尝试部署一个使用Python和Flask构建的简单Web应用程序. 我的应用程序具有以下结构:/var/www/watchgallery/+ app+ __init__.py+ views.py+ templates+ flask #virtual environment for Flask+ run.py #script I used in my machine to start the development Flask server+ watchgallery_nginx.conf+ watchgallery_uwsgi.ini+ watchgallery_uwsgi.sock为此,我遵循以下链接:http://vladikk.com/2013/09/12/serving-flask-wit...

【nginx】Linux上安装nginx,开放端口并部署静态网页【代码】

安装环境 安装gcc,期间有提示,一律选y [root@james nginx]#yum install gcc-c++安装Nginx依赖环境,-y表示所有提示默认选择y [root@james nginx]#yum -y install pcre pcre-devel [root@james nginx]#yum -y install zlib zlib-devel [root@james nginx]#yum -y install openssl openssl-devel安装nginx运行环境 [root@james ~]# mkdir /usr/local/nginx [root@james ~]# tar -zxvf nginx-1.13.9.tar.gz -C /usr/local/nginx...

Nginx:安装与部署【代码】

Nginx安装部署 1、系统依赖组件的安装: yum install gcc openssl-devel pcre-devel zlib-devel2、上传Nginx压缩包到服务器,一般安装在/usr/local目录下 3、编译: ./configure --prefix=/安装路径4、安装: make && make install5、启动脚本配置 拷贝以下Nginx启动脚本文件内容到/etc/init.d/nginx这个文件中 目录下如果没有这个文件的话需要手动创建 #!/bin/sh # # nginx - this script starts and stops the nginx daemon # # ...

Django+uwsgi+nginx+ubuntu部署出现中文乱码

需要设置uwsgi.ini配置文件的编码,重启就行 如果使用screen需要重启一个窗口,并且进入项目的虚拟环境,就行了

django-channels的部署(supervisor+daphne+nginx)【代码】【图】

项目中需要一个聊天室的功能,所以需要websocket通信,选择了使用channels模块,主要记录下channels部署的配置和一些坑. 原项目是通过nginx+uwsgi部署的,这里我没做任何改动,只是通过Nginx将特定请求路径代理到daphne上.部署前对django配置的一些修改可以直接参考官方文档,这个比较简单,也没有什么问题. supervisor + daphne 第一种: 这是我最初在网上查到配置,很多文章基本是类似的: [program:asgi] directory=/your/path/project-na...

Nginx简单部署静态页面【图】

环境:CentOS 7 Nginx根目录:/etc/nginx/在Nginx根目录下创建一个目录(文件夹),命名为:html。用于放置页面文件。 编辑/etc/nginx/conf.d下的default.conf(因为主配置文件/etc/nginx/nginx.conf包含了/etc/nginx/conf.d/default.conf) 将/etc/nginx/nginx.conf内容修改如下(删除掉了默认的注释内容,先从基础搞起,一点点深入了解配置):server {listen 80;server_name localhost;location / {root html; # 指定根...

Nginx 的安装 部署node 升级ssl证书【图】

1.Nginx 常用命令 强制停止 pkill -9 nginx 启动 nginx 重载加载配置 nginx -s reload 2.Nginx 安装 1.安装nginx前,我们首先要确保系统安装了g++、gcc、openssl-devel、pcre-devel和zlib-devel软件, yum install gcc-c++ yum -y install zlib zlib-devel pcre pcre-devel yum -y install openssl openssl-devel 2.切换到需要安装nginx的目录,我这里在/usr/local/ ,然后下载nginx: wget https://nginx.org/download/ng...